And the Problems Start....

So up until now we have been working on approximately 25 documents that we will need to go to the Secretary of States office in NC to get apostilled. This means that they look up every person that has notarized our documents and make sure they are an official notary. Well, our adoption agency gave me what she thought was the new NC notary wording so on all of the documents I replaced the wording before filling them out and having them notarized. Today, I took all of the completed documents down to get apostilled and the wording is wrong! It was correct the way it originally was! So, we have to redo ALL of the documents! We know with every adoption, snags are hit along the way and we are just hoping this is our big one!
